Magyar Bancorp, Inc.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by Magyar Bancorp, Inc. on November 20, 2007, reporting events that occurred on November 16, 2007. The Company is a Delaware corporation headquartered in New Brunswick, New Jersey.

Material Changes
On November 16, 2007, the Board of Directors approved the Company's second stock repurchase plan. Key details include:
- Authorization: Repurchase of up to 5% of outstanding shares.
- Exclusions: Shares held by Magyar Bancorp, MHC (the mutual holding company) are excluded from the calculation.
- Share Count: The plan authorizes the repurchase of up to 129,924 shares.
- Execution Factors: Timing and volume will depend on market conditions, share prices, liquidity requirements, and alternative uses of capital.
